Fact Check: Babar, Rizwan Visited Mahakaleshwar Temple Ahead Of WC? Here’s The Truth

Date:

In the opening match of the 2023 Men’s Cricket World Cup, England were resoundingly beaten by New Zealand by nine wickets. Amid this, a report related to the Pakistan cricket team has gone viral on on social media, claiming that Babar Azam and Mohammad Rizwan visited Ujjain Mahakaleshwar temple before their first World Cup match.

A Facebook user shared this video and wrote: “क्या वर्ल्ड कप से पहले पहुचे बाबर आजम और मोहम्मद रिज़वान बाबा महाकाल के दर्शन करने.” [English translation: Did Babar Azam and Mohammad Rizwan reach Baba Mahakal before the World Cup?]

This Facebook post can be seen here. Watch similar posts here and here.

FACT CHECK

NewMobile fact-checked the above claim, and found it to be False.

In the initial investigation, we could not find any credible media report which corroborates the viral claim. We also checked the social media handles of both Babar Azam and Mohammad Rizwan, but could not find any post related to the viral claim.

Running a Reverse Image Search of the video keyframes, our team found a similar image in The Indian Express report, dated January 2023. However, in the feature image, Indian batsman Suryakumar Yadav and spinner Kuldeep Yadav can be seen in the temple, not Babar Azam and Mohammad Rizwan. According to the report, Indian cricketers Suryakumar Yadav, Kuldeep Yadav, Washington Sundar and other Indian cricketers visited Mahakaleshwar Temple in Ujjain.

The photo in which Babar Azam is seen wearing a Rudraksh garland is fake. The original picture is of the Indian bowler Umesh Yadav, who visited Mahakal Temple in March 2023. Our team observed a tattoo on the arm of Suryakumar Yadav in the original picture, which is also visible on the arm of Babar Azam. This indicates that the images of Suryakumar Yadav and Kuldeep Yadav have been digitally altered. Below you can see a comparision.

 Foxy’s website had also published a report on September 29, 2023. But to our surprise, this article was also found to be fictitious, and written solely for humour.

Thus, it is confirmed that the viral video is morphed with fake claims.
